The most effective approach to stabilising the joists is to use a diagonal herringbone or criss-crossed struts, but many contractors prefer to use solid blocking as this is perfectly adequate and quicker to install. Upper floors are supported either on the walls or on columns ; they have, therefore, the major problems of strength and stability.
